Where to stay in South Central Omaha

Downtown Omaha
Downtown Omaha is known for its popular shops, and with sights like Holland Performing Arts Center and CHI Health Center Omaha, you won't get bored spending a day wandering around this part of Omaha.

West Omaha
You'll enjoy the golf courses and sporting events in West Omaha. You might want to make time for a stop at Oak View Mall or Village Pointe Shopping Center.

Old Market
Old Market is popular for its ample dining options, and you might make a stop by Bemis Center for Contemporary Arts, a top place to visit in the area.

Southeast Omaha
While visiting Southeast Omaha, you might make a stop by sights like Omaha Children's Museum and Joslyn Art Museum.

Central Omaha
Travellers come to Central Omaha for its abundant dining options, and you can see top attractions like Westroads Mall and Crossroads Mall while you're in town.
